Can a gift tax return be filed jointly?
If you're married, you can't file a joint gift tax return. Each spouse needs to file a separate return if they make any taxable gifts. You can, however, choose to “split” gifts with your spouse.

Do you have to file a gift tax return if you gift split?
In general, if you and your spouse elect gift splitting, then both spouses must file their own individual gift tax return. However, only one spouse must file a return if the requirements of either of the exceptions below are met.

What is the split basis rule for gifts?
This fact pattern is know as the split, dual or bifurcated basis rule: If the property is acquired by gift the original basis is carried over, in other words, the gift recipient (donee) steps into the shoes of her benefactor (donor) as far as basis is concerned.

What is the penalty for failing to file a gift tax return?
The gift tax has no penalty associated with failing to report a taxable gift unless an actual gift tax is due. And, as noted, when most gifts are made, the taxpayer's lifetime credit protects those transfers from an actual gift tax being due.

Is a gift tax return complicated?
The gift tax return is only used by those who have given over $16,000 in 2022 ($17,000 in 2023). 12 As the regulations applied to gift taxes are very complicated, it is best to consult a professional as well as your local tax law.
